I show that strong bars can grow in galactic disks, even when the latter are immersed in halos whose mass within the disk radius is comparable to, or larger than, the mass of the disk. I argue that this is due to the response of the halo and in particular to the destabilizing influence of the halo resonant stars. Via this instability mechanism, the halo can stimulate, rather than restrain, the growth of the bar.
